I'll explain, Forge is a modloader that extends Minecraft's capability and even comes with an installer for itself as well as tons of YouTube video's explaining how to use this simple installer and add mods. There's a mod located here:
http://www.minecraftforum.net/forums/ma ... -over-320k
That has support up to Forge for 1.8.9 and Minecraft 1.8.9 (Forge of course runs though Minecraft).
You mention GTAV so I'll explain it in those terms. You can install GTA mods via the Steam Workshop if I'm correct. That uses the Steam API to make and develop. The same situation with Minecraft and Forge. Forge is the "Steam API" that allows people to extend the game and add features to it such as being able to zoom with a mod called OptiFine, being able to have more animals with a mod called Mo' Creatures. The possibility's are endless with the Forge running over Minecraft.
